-- You received this bug notification because you are a member of Desktop Packages, which is subscribed to network-manager in Ubuntu. https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/990981 Title: Wifi switched off after login (Intel Centrino-N 1030) Status in “network-manager” package in Ubuntu: Confirmed Bug description: After login in Ubuntu 12.04, my wifi connection in the network manager is always disconnected. The laptop (Dell XPS 15 L502x) wifi switch is off and I have to manually start it up with Fn+F2. This happens every time. I was running Fedora 16 before switching to ubuntu and in Fedora wifi was always connected after login, so I'm thinking this is a wireless configuration bug?
